Kiffin went 7-6 in his one season at Tennessee. They were a 2 point loss in Baton Rouge away from matching that the following season. Of course, his 7-6 season was also the last season they had above .500 until Butch jones matched it 5 seasons later.

How have teams done after he left (following coach's record)?

Oakland Raiders - Tom Cable - 17-27 (38.64%), Kiffin was 5-15 (25.0%) - Result was increase by 13.6%

Tennessee - Derek Dooley - 15-29 (34.04% ); Kiffin was 7-6 (53.85%) - Result was drop by ~ 20%

USC - Steve Sarkisian - 12-6 (66.66%); Kiffin was 28-15 (65.12%) - Result was increase by around 1.5%

FAU - Willie Taggart - 15-18 (45.45%); Kiffin was 26-13 (66.66%) - Result was drop by ~21%
